Which function is undefined when theta=pi/2 radians?

Answer:

\tan\theta is undefined when \theta=\frac{\pi}{2}  radians.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given :  \theta=\frac{\pi}{2}  radians  .

To find : Which function is undefined  ?

Solution :

To check which functions are undefined  put the value of \theta=\frac{\pi}{2},

1) \cos\theta

\cos\theta=\cos\frac{\pi}{2}=0

2) \cot\theta

\cot\theta=cot\frac{\pi}{2}

\cot\theta=\frac{cos\frac{\pi}{2}}{sin\frac{\pi}{2}}

\cot\theta=\frac{0}{1}

\cot\theta=0

3)  \csc\theta

\csc\theta=cosec\frac{\pi}{2}

\csc\theta=\frac{1}{sin\frac{\pi}{2}}

\csc\theta=\frac{1}{1}

\csc\theta=1

4)

\tan\theta=\tan\frac{\pi}{2}

\tan\theta=\frac{sin\frac{\pi}{2}}{cos\frac{\pi}{2}}

\tan\theta=\frac{1}{0}

\tan\theta=\infity

Therefore, \tan\theta is undefined when \theta=\frac{\pi}{2}  radians.

A fighter tank targets an enemy helicopter flying at an altitude of 1250 ft. If the ground
madam [21]

By using trigonometric relations, we will see that the angle of elevation must be 55°.

<h3>How to find the angle of elevation?</h3>

We can see this as a right triangle, where one cathetus measures 1250ft (altitude) and the other cathetus measures 875ft.

The angle of elevation is the angle such that the adjacent cathetus is the one measuring 875ft.

Then we can use the relation:

tan(a) = (opposite cathetus)/(adjacent cathetus)

tan(a) = 1250ft/875ft

To find the angle of elevation, we can use the inverse tangent function:

a = Atan(1250ft/875ft) = 55°

The angle of elevation must be 55 degrees.
